Instructions to make Sholay Puria/ chickpea curry with puria:
  1. Soak 1 cup chickpeas overnight, or steam cook in hotpot for 20 minutes. If using tinned chickpeas just drain and heat in microwave for 1 minute.
  2. In a wide pan heat 3 tbsp vegetable oil, add chopped ginger once light brown, add garlic and chilli and cook until brown. Add sliced onion and cook until brown.
  3. Add salt and spices. Add tomatoes and stir through. Cook for a further 10 minutes.
  4. Add chickpeas and chopped potatoes. Cook until potatoes soften, approximately 15 minutes. Season with chopped coriander and set aside.
  5. Mix flour with water until dough forms a ball. Heat 3 cups of oil in a wok.
  6. Take a small amount of dough, make a small ball. Roll out into a circular shape. This is your puri uncooked. Place gently into hot oil. Cook for 30 seconds and turn over to other side to cook. This is your cooked puri.
